A number of Ugandans have taken to social media to commend the president of Uganda for rebuking Moses Karangwa over land grabbing allegations in Kayunga and other parts of Uganda.

Last week as CEC contestants were being vetted, the president openly told Karangwa about complaints his office has been receiving from land grabbing victims in Kayunga, all of them implicating Karangwa who is struggling to get elected for the pisition of NRM vice chair for central region. He is competing with Godfrey Kiwanda, Haruna Kasolo and others.

Museveni thanked Kayunga woman MP Idah Nantaba for always reporting to him Karangwa’s involvement in such fracas. Museveni also informed Karangwa that beyond Nantaba, his office had recently been approached with a fresh petition which he said was going to be thoroughly investigated by his powerful assistant general Proscovia Nalweyiso.

Now Ugandans, after reading the story have given comments thanking the president for finally getting involved at the level of state house because Karangwa has grown into something big so much that police, the RDC’s office and other agencies can’t manage to handle on their own anymore.
